FEATURES
High Efficiency:
94.0% @ 12Vin, 5V/10A out
Size: 10.4mm x 16.5mm x 11.0 mm
(0.41”×0.65”×0.43”)
Wide input range: 3.0V~13.8V
Output voltage programmable from
0.59Vdc to 5.1Vdc via external resistors
No minimum load required
Fixed frequency operation
Input UVLO, output OCP
Remote ON/OFF (Positive, 5pin version)

Delphi NE Series Non-Isolated Point of Loadwww.DataSheet4U.com
DC/DC Modules: 3.0~13.8Vin, 0.59V-5.1Vout, 10Aout
The Delphi NE 10A Series, 3.0~13.8V wide input, wide trim single
output, non-isolated point of load (POL) DC/DC converters are the latest
offering from a world leader in power systems technology and
manufacturing Delta Electronics, Inc. The NE product family is the
second generation, non-isolated point-of-load DC/DC power modules
for the datacom applications which cut the module size by almost 50%
in most of the cases compared to the first generation NC series POL
modules. The NE 10A product family provides an ultra wide input range
to support 3.3V, 5V, 8V, 9.6V, and 12V bus voltage point-of-load
applications and it offers up to 10A of output current in a vertically or
horizontally mounted through-hole miniature package and the output
can be resistor trimmed from 0.59Vdc to 5.1Vdc. It provides a very cost
effective, high efficiency, and high density point of load solution. With
creative design technology and optimization of component placement,
these converters possess outstanding electrical and thermal
performance, as well as extremely high reliability under highly stressful
operating conditions.

OPTIONS
Vertical or horizontal versions
APPLICATIONS
DataCom
Distributed power architectures
Servers and workstations
LAN/WAN applications
Data processing applications
